Ancient rocks together. / by Armando Guerra

Salvador and I met many years ago. He is a brilliant sculptor/artist who lives in Taiwan. We are far away, but we talk often, exchange ideas, fix the world to our liking and plan on future adventures together.

In the summer of 2018 we finally acted on it and took a road trip to the Bardenas Reales in Navarra, Spain. I shot medium format and Salvador digital. He makes massive large format prints, often two meters by three, but actually prints two or three copies only. After that he moves on.

I had never taken photographs of a landscape. Salvador searches for beauty. I was simply a sidekick, part documenting his work, part finding my own pace.

I prefer an imperfect world. I am imperfect, flawed. I want betterment through that.
